About
Samara Financial provides financial planning and ongoing portfolio management to individuals, high‑net‑worth individuals, and small businesses. The firm’s written planning services cover cash‑flow and debt management, retirement and education planning, tax and estate planning, investment consultation, and business consultation, and can be delivered as broad‑based plans or modular engagements.
The firm’s investment process emphasizes fundamental analysis of individual securities using corporate financial statements and other public information, and it builds customized portfolios that reflect clients’ cash needs, tax status and stated values; typical holdings include individual stocks, fixed income, ETFs and selected MLPs and REITs while actively managed mutual funds, short sales and uncovered options are generally avoided. Portfolios are managed on a discretionary or nondiscretionary basis, account guidelines and exclusions are permitted, and accounts are reviewed quarterly or more frequently with firm‑produced performance reports available.
Distinctive features in the brochure include a very small client base and sub‑million assets under management, consistent with a small‑scale practice model that may allow highly individualized attention. The firm’s principal brings an actuarial background (including Fellowship in the Society of Actuaries and a mathematics degree), the firm does not vote client proxies on their behalf, and it encourages use of a preferred clearing/custody arrangement (SSG/Pershing) while participating in that custodian’s advisor support program.

Fee options
$0 - $99,999: 1.80% $100,000 - $999,999: 1.20% $1,000,000 - $9,999,999: 1.00% $10,000,000+: 0.80%
$200 per hour for financial planning services
Fee-only: Financial planning charged at $200 per hour, billed in 15-minute increments
